CIECA Headquarters Adopts AutoNetworks Broadband Internet and Data Service

San Ramon, Ca -- Roger J. Cadaret, Executive Director of CIECA (Collision Industry Electronic Commerce Association) has announced that the corporate offices of CIECA have adopted AutoNetworks' high-speed satellite Internet service.

"We are pleased to finally be getting broadband into our corporate offices. The talk of broadband services available is just that, mostly talk, especially in this geographical area," said Roger J. Cadaret. "We have tried unsuccessfully to find a service that will allow us to utilize the Internet much more efficiently than with regular phone lines. And, we are very pleased to have the help of AutoNetworks in solving our problem. We have been recommending to all collision repair businesses that they need (now or soon) high-speed data connections. We are fortunate to have a company such as AutoNetworks dedicated to the collision industry, providing us with the opportunity to join the digital revolution. CEICA is also pleased to welcome AutoNetworks as our newest member, and look forward to what their IT expertise and participation will add to many of our committee discussions."

"CIECA was formed with the goal of common standards, platforms and operating systems that will allow all industry players to compete on the value of their products, not on proprietary technologies," said Guy Gibney, vice president of business development for AutoNetworks. "We couldn't be more pleased that an organization like CIECA has embraced our product and services for their corporate use, and thinks highly enough of our service to recommend it to its members."

CIECA is the Collision Industry Electronic Commerce Association. CIECA's Mission is to facilitate the implementation of Electronic Commerce and provide a forum and methods to develop and maintain objective, unbiased, and uniform Electronic Commerce standards and guidelines that encourage open competition and free choice, and are in the best interest of all entities conducting business with and within the Collision Industry.
